For the 2025 school year, there is 1 public school serving 132 students in Chatsworth, IL.
Chatsworth, IL public schools have a diversity score of 0.33, which is less than the Illinois public school average of 0.70.
Minority enrollment is 20%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Illinois public school average of 56% (majority Hispanic).
